OBITUARY

Evelyn May Prevost

6 June, 1926 – 6 November, 2018
IN THE CARE OF

Victory Memorial Park & Funeral Centre

It is with profound sadness that we announce the passing of our mother, grandmother and great grandmother, Evelyn May Prevost (nee Mouland), on November 6th 2018. She is survived by her seven children, Doyle (Linda), Royston (Sarah), Dianne, Kenneth (Janet), Ian (Lucinda), Allan (Jeanine) and Reginald, twelve grandchildren and five great grandchildren. She was predeceased by her husband Raymond and her two children, Patricia and Robert.

Evelyn was born on June 6th, 1926 in Braemore, England. She served as a nurse assistant during World War Two where she met and married a young soldier, our dad, Raymond. Her life adventure began when she sailed from Liverpool to Halifax to begin a new life with her new husband and her first child Doyle on the farm in Port Daniel Quebec.

She went on to raise 9 children, and in her spare time, she was a driving force in the Women’s Institute as well as volunteering at the local school, substitute teacher, and later school secretary. Every year, she planted a massive vegetable garden and she baked the best bread and pie crust on the planet.

In latter years, our parents moved to live with our youngest brother, Reginald, in Calgary, and upon the death of our father, our mom moved to White Rock, BC to live with Dianne for the past twelve years.

She was quick with a joke and her life centered on her children, grandchildren and great grandchildren. We feel blessed and grateful to have had her with us for 92 years.
